How Businesses Can Leverage St. Patrick’s Day Merchandise


Here’s how different industries can use custom merch strategically:


🍀 Restaurants & Bars


  • Branded St. Patrick’s Day t-shirts for staff


  • Limited-edition pint glasses customers can purchase or keep


  • Custom koozies for green beer specials


  • Giveaways tied to purchase minimums


This isn’t just décor — it becomes an upsell and a souvenir. Customers love taking something home, especially if it’s Instagram-worthy.


🍀 Hotels & Resorts


  • Welcome bags with themed merchandise for guests


  • Branded drinkware for poolside events


  • Event-specific merchandise for St. Patrick’s weekend packages


  • Social-media-friendly photo props with your branding


A holiday activation like this enhances guest experience and strengthens brand memory long after checkout.


🍀 Corporate Offices


  • Branded St. Patrick’s Day kits for employees


  • Themed apparel for company culture initiatives


  • Client appreciation gifts with a festive twist


It’s a simple way to build morale internally and strengthen relationships externally.


🍀 Trade Shows & Events


March is peak trade show season in Florida and beyond. If your booth looks like every other booth, you’re invisible. A well-designed, holiday-themed giveaway:


  • Creates conversation


  • Increases booth traffic


  • Encourages social sharing


  • Makes your brand memorable


Themed doesn’t mean cheesy — it means strategic. A subtle, well-executed green-accented premium item can outperform generic swag every time.


The Psychology of Seasonal Merch


People are emotionally primed during holidays. They’re more open, more social, and more likely to engage. When your brand becomes part of that experience, you’re no longer just a vendor — you’re part of the celebration.


Branded merchandise acts as:


  • A tangible reminder


  • A conversation starter


  • A loyalty builder


  • A marketing tool that continues working long after the event


Unlike digital ads that disappear in seconds, a well-designed piece of merchandise can live in someone’s home, office, or car for months — even years.
